Since coming to Plainfield I have begun to really appreciate knowing the real, unadulterated meanings of the words we use. With the 1828 Webster’s Dictionary, and other resources, it has slowly become clearer to me how this understanding affects our ability to handle error. Through the Forum, the Bible Studies, Roundtables, and all this Church offers — along with regular practitioner support — my toolbox has been expanded and refined in ways that I could never have done on my own. Your posts have been an important part of that, Parthens, and I am very grateful for them!

During my time here, I have seen how eliminating words such as luck, fortunate, chance, etc. from my vocabulary have forced me to see where those concepts had a hold in my thought so I could handle them. I have also found that gaining a real understanding of Love has uncovered all the times its counterfeit showed its head before. Without a right understanding, I was as unprepared as though I was bringing a flower to a gun fight: I never stood a chance, which is exactly what error wants.

I am so grateful for this Science, and for all that is done here. Thank you!
